Super Fight II was a non-title boxing match between Muhammad Ali and Joe Frazier.The second of the three Ali–Frazier bouts, it took place at Madison Square Garden in New York City on January 28, 1974. Muhammad Ali and Joe Frazier's 'Fight of the Century' Was a Symbol of the Cultural Battle in America The March 1971 boxing match generated a … "Fight of the Century" was the promotional nickname given to this first match between champion Joe Frazier (26-0, 23 KOs) and challenger Muhammad Ali (31-0, 26 KOs), held on March 8, 1971 at New York's Madison Square Garden. Joe Frazier is directed to the ropes by referee Arthur Marcante after knocking down Muhammad Ali in the 15th round at Madison Square Garden in 1971.
